Is this screenshot editor free?
Yes. Annotation, opaque redaction, blur, pixelation, cropping, and PNG export are free, with no account and no watermark.
Can I edit text already in a screenshot?
You can add text annotations or cover an area and place a new text label. This tool does not recognize or automatically replace existing text with AI or OCR.
Is blurring enough to hide private information?
No. Blur and pixelation can leave recoverable clues. Use an opaque cover, export a flattened PNG, and inspect the saved image before sharing.
Which images can I open?
PNG, JPG and WebP images up to 20 MB and 24 megapixels, with a maximum of 8192 pixels per side. Clipboard access depends on your browser; PNG download is also available.
